Toshisada Mariyama is a leading roboticist whose research lies at the intersection of manipulation, soft robotics, and intelligent motion planning. His work is defined by a dual focus: developing novel hardware for dexterous manipulation and creating learning-based algorithms for autonomous control. Mariyama has made major contributions to the manipulation of flexible flat cables (FFCs)—a critical, labor-intensive task in electronics manufacturing—by designing a multi-modal gripper with dexterous tips, active nails, and a reconfigurable suction cup module (2022, 8 citations). He also pioneered a parallel-jaw gripper with soft, rolling fingertips for fine FFC manipulation (2021, 17 citations) and introduced a reconfigurable, anthropomorphic robot hand capable of both power grasping and interdigitated precision tasks (2021, 14 citations). On the algorithmic side, he developed a reinforcement learning framework for trajectory optimization under unknown dynamics (2019, 31 citations) and a fast multi-robot motion planner that uses imitation learning to approximate mixed-integer programs (2021, 9 citations). His innovative kirigami-based grippers—soft, multi-layer, and sensorized—enable delicate yet robust grasping and single-grasp object identification (2024, 6 citations). With over 100 total citations and a portfolio spanning hardware and software, Mariyama is shaping the future of autonomous manipulation in manufacturing and service robotics.
